Sec. 20.6  State certification.

    The State certification shall be by the State certifying authority 
having jurisdiction with respect to the facility in accordance with 26 
U.S.C. 169(d)(1)(A) and (d)(2). The certification shall state that the 
facility described in the application has been constructed, 
reconstructed, erected, or acquired in conformity with the State program 
or requirements for abatement or control of water or air pollution. It 
shall be executed by an agent or officer authorized to act on behalf of 
the State certifying authority.
